The popularity of ceramic tiles in bathroom design is no surprise, as they combine affordability with versatility. Ceramic tiles are available in a wide range of colors, sizes, and finishes, making it easy to find a style that complements any bathroom theme. These tiles are well-suited for walls and floors, as they are moisture-resistant and simple to clean. Whether you prefer a glossy or matte finish, ceramic tiles offer plenty of options that can suit both modern and traditional bathroom designs.
Porcelain tiles are another excellent choice, especially for those seeking a more durable and long-lasting option. Porcelain is denser than ceramic and has a lower moisture absorption rate, which makes it especially useful in wet areas such as showers and around bathtubs. They can also mimic the look of other materials like wood, stone, or even marble, giving homeowners the luxury of natural materials without the high maintenance. Porcelain tiles come in a variety of textures and finishes, allowing for a range of design possibilities.
For those who want a more natural, elegant touch in their bathroom, natural stone tiles such as marble, granite, and travertine provide timeless beauty. These materials have a unique charm that adds luxury and sophistication to any space. Although natural stone tiles come with a higher price tag, their one-of-a-kind patterns and textures make them a highly desirable option for those seeking a more upscale bathroom design. However, it’s important to note that natural stone requires more care and maintenance to keep its surface protected from moisture, stains, and scratches.
Glass tiles have emerged as a popular trend in modern bathroom designs due to their ability to reflect light and make a space feel larger. Glass tiles come in a variety of colors, shapes, and finishes, and can be used in numerous ways to create a fresh, contemporary look. They work well as accent tiles or even as full wall coverings in showers or around the sink area. While they are easy to clean and add a sophisticated touch, glass tiles may show water spots more easily, so maintenance is important to maintain their shine.
Mosaic tiles are an ideal choice for homeowners who wish to create intricate, custom designs in their bathrooms. These small tiles can be arranged in endless patterns and colors, offering a great deal of creative freedom. Whether used as an accent wall, backsplash, or floor design, mosaics add texture and depth to a space, making it feel more personalized. Mosaic tiles are especially popular in showers and around bathtubs, where they create a striking visual effect that can tie the entire bathroom together.
When selecting tiles for a bathroom, it’s crucial to consider the space’s size and layout. Larger tiles can make a small bathroom feel more expansive, while smaller tiles, like mosaics, can add character and detail to specific areas. It’s also important to consider how the grout color will complement the tiles, as the grout can significantly impact the overall look. Lighter grout creates a seamless, uniform appearance, while darker grout adds contrast and definition to the design.
